Output dbe3243ba60137656bf4fdf557e6403aa08fdb4b61a69b975e6563d6ee005445:1

value
128764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0ba6f020bc1f069c9b494305149b1a74b80fca1 OP_EQUAL
address
3HoUBwYfMWoBTqEq6GfpAT9MXaZ29x3D7p
transaction
dbe3243ba60137656bf4fdf557e6403aa08fdb4b61a69b975e6563d6ee005445
spent
true